Fabric Roman Shades Create Timeless Appeal
Roman shades remain a favorite among interior designers for their clean lines and architectural presence. When raised, they fold into neat horizontal pleats, creating visual interest even when fully retracted. Fabric choices range from lightweight linens that filter morning light to substantial velvets that provide complete privacy and insulation.
Formal dining rooms benefit from roman shades in rich silks or damasks that echo upholstery fabrics. Casual spaces work beautifully with relaxed Roman styles featuring softer folds and natural fibers. The key lies in selecting fabrics that coordinate with existing furnishings while maintaining their own distinctive character.
Cellular Shades Offer Energy Efficiency
Cellular shades combine style with remarkable insulating properties through their honeycomb construction that traps air to create barriers against heat and cold. Available in single, double, or triple cell constructions with fabrics from sheer to opaque, designers can balance privacy with natural light preferences.
Contemporary homes particularly benefit from Norman® cellular shades and their minimal profile and clean cordless operation. Color selections range from warm neutrals that blend into backgrounds to bold hues that make deliberate statements.
Roller Shades Provide Modern Simplicity
Roller shades offer a streamlined style that works well in minimalist settings. Premium fabrics include screens that preserve views while blocking UV rays, making them great for spaces with valuable artwork or delicate furnishings.
Blackout options create optimal conditions for media rooms and bedrooms. Layering Alta® roller shades with drapery panels creates depth and flexibility in light control. This combination allows homeowners to adjust ambiance throughout the day while maintaining a cohesive design scheme.
Sheer Fabric Window Shades Help Balance Privacy and Light
Sheer shades feature horizontal fabric vanes suspended between two sheer panels, offering unprecedented control over light direction and privacy. Alta® sheer shades excel in living spaces where maintaining outdoor connections matters while still controlling glare and UV exposure. The fabric vanes tilt like blinds yet maintain the soft appearance of shades.
Banded Shades Offer Contemporary Sophistication
Banded shades use sheer fabrics that create a striking visual rhythm across windows. These shades allow precise light control by aligning the bands to achieve varying degrees of privacy and illumination.
The combination of fabric sections adds visual interest while remaining simple. Modern interiors benefit from the clean lines these shades provide, especially when multiple windows are treated identically to make a cohesive design statement.
